Transaction 32f85a1915592a0e44fd19ab2e63fbf36757a3a0ba19b05c70628abaef9af8a9
1 Input
1 Output
-
32f85a1915592a0e44fd19ab2e63fbf36757a3a0ba19b05c70628abaef9af8a9:0
- value
- 614528
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e8d34d24c2bd34be000909cef015664101565c7 OP_EQUAL
- address
- 3QtxiTSo76aeRMUZ5GmGs5DTkjFojwEQfw